Asian Cabbage Salad With Fresh Peaches and Wasabi Peas Recipe

Asian Cabbage Salad With Fresh Peaches and Wasabi Peas has a average-calorie, average-carb, average-fat and average-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in C.

The food contains 18g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 2.5 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Because of its average fat content, it could be suit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. It's average MUFA and average PUFA.

It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.

While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has a low density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et. It is also average in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at.

It belongs to Asian cuisine.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.

Nutrition Facts

Serving size

Amount Per Serving

Calories 171 Calories from Fat 100

% Daily Value *

Total Fat 11.1 g 17.1%

Saturated Fat 1.8 g 9%

Trans Fat

Cholesterol 0 mg

Sodium 45.2 mg 1.9%

Total Carbohydrates 18 g 6%

Dietary Fiber 4.1 g16.4%

Sugars 9.2 g

Protein 2.5 g 5%

Vitamin A 0% Vitamin C 61.7%

Calcium 5.1% Iron 5.6%

*Based on a 2000 Calorie diet
